### Notes — Loan Pieces, Oravel Gallery

Three ceramic pieces from the Dunmore collection go back to Oravel Gallery Thursday morning. Crates are packed and signed off by the conservator. Driver should arrive before opening hours and use the rear loading entrance. Pass the hand-over instruction below to the courier directly.

courier memo of fafof-kajof: the normir jorath courier leaves the tameth silmir oliwyn ledger at gate 7410 under passcode 395067

Context: Ardenfell line margins slipped three points over two quarters. Drivers: input steel costs, aggressive discounting at the Westmoor branch, and a stale price book. Proposal: uplift list prices four percent, tighten discount authority to regional level, sunset the two lowest-margin SKUs. Risk: volume loss at Halverton accounts, estimated under two percent. Decision requested at Thursday's review. Modelling assumptions are in the appendix pack. The commercial reasoning leadership wants kept close is noted directly below.

board note of tajop-yajof: The finance team signed off on a budget of $77.6 million for Project Pramir.

## Changed defaults

Heads up: the Ledgerline tax-rate lookup cache now defaults to a 15-minute TTL instead of 24 hours. Turns out rates in the Veldt County sandbox were going stale mid-demo, which was embarrassing. Eviction is now LRU rather than FIFO, and the cache warms on boot. If you're reviewing, check that nothing hardcodes the old TTL. The new defaults land as follows.

deployment values, bajop-taweg:
holwyn:
  log_level: debug
  metrics_host: metrics.holwyn.zemvarsys.internal
  pool_size: 32

Subject: Key rotation — LockerLink access flow

Plugin authors: the credential used by third-party plugins to open laundry-locker sessions via the Tumblestone access service expires this Thursday. All plugins must switch before then; the old key stops working at cutover, no grace period. Staging already accepts the new credential. Rotate now and redeploy. The replacement key is below.

API key for hahop-fahof: kto23_AYVFIw9MGYUoJUFF85VHsY7